## Deep-Link Routing Failures

When a customer reports that tapping a Brightmoor share link opens the app's home screen instead of the target item, the router in the Lanthis SDK has likely failed to parse the path segment. First confirm the link format matches the current schema version, then check whether the user's app build predates the routing table update. Do not advise reinstalling until both checks are done. The full routing table and escalation steps are on the internal page below.

runbook for tagug-hafog: https://jira.lumiclabs.internal/projects/pages/pages/9773c0d8

Handover — Fabricant test-data factory library. New folks: Fabricant generates deterministic fixtures for the Ostermead services; every factory is seeded, so reruns produce identical data unless you bump the seed. Custom traits live under the traits directory — prefer composing those over writing one-off builders. The schema sync job runs nightly and fails loudly if a factory drifts from the production schema, so fix drift same-day. The library picks up its defaults from the configuration values below.

settings of bafof-tagep:
[frador]
port = 9300
region = west-1
host = frador.norvacorp.corp
timeout_ms = 3000
retries = 5

The Quillfind autocomplete index has been rebuilding slowly all week, and last night's run produced an artifact that fails signature verification on the serving tier. The slowness appears unrelated — the rebuild now exceeds the signing service's session timeout, so the artifact gets signed with a stale credential. Short-term fix: sign the artifact manually after the rebuild completes. Future maintainers should extend the session timeout in the Fernbay signing config. Manual signing uses the key below.

deploy key for yadup-badug: bky6_rLH3qD